implementation issue from Gary:
¡ñ It is not clear what states constitute 'completed'
¡ñ The test implies 'successfully-completed' and 'unsuccessfullycompleted'
¡ñ However, what happens if a sub-choreography completes with no
finalizers, it automatically transitions to the 'closed' state ¨C which
would currently not be detected by this function
¡ñ Suggestion: change function description to explicitly list states,
and include 'closed' state
